The Vision Behind the Dome
Imagine a vibrant hub where arts, music, and entertainment converge; that's the ambitious vision for Shreveport's new entertainment dome. Spearheaded by none other than hip-hop mogul 50 Cent, this $22 million investment aims to reshape the cultural narrative of this locale, which has often lived in the shadows of larger cities.

The Local Landscape
Shreveport, recognized primarily for its gaming industry and proximity to larger metropolitan areas, is eager to diversify its economic avenues. With an entertainment dome at the forefront, local enthusiasts hope it could serve as a catalyst for tourism and create jobs, while showcasing local talents.
“This dome represents hope and revitalization for not just Shreveport but for the entire region,” a local arts advocate remarked.

The Economic Ripple Effect
Studies around similar projects nationwide suggest that such cultural investments often lead to surprising economic ripples. Increased foot traffic and tourism could inject millions into the local economy. However, will that translate to long-term gains for residents? Ambitious plans need sustained community support, and there's a palpable mix of hope and skepticism among Shreveport's populace.
- Potential job creation in tourism and hospitality
- Opportunities for local artists to gain exposure
- Possible risks of local businesses facing increased competition from larger entities
